Another Anne fan here; my family is actually from PEI (well, my parents are and about 75% of our relatives live there) and we have a summer cottage there. It's actually about a 10-minute drive away from Anne of Green Gables house, depending on summer traffic. Here's a view from the front deck:

Summer07032.jpg


In the middle right of the picture, you can sort of see a sliver of red soil. It's really nice to look at, but a pain in the rear to try and get out of clothing! Getting back to Anne, they are such good books and unlike anything that has ever been written. L.M. Montgomery's grave in Cavendish is like a shrine; it always has flowers near it and a large plaque as well. I worked at a gift shop in PEI one summer that sold the complete set of 8 books and I think I went through all of them that summer during slow times! :)
